Output 104c718536c1761021c69a92c527725f3b254c9e9e87c553234abdda7ca9453e:4

value
9256068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eafec34895b1b89d7abb77d6ea944932bd6f6319 OP_EQUAL
address
MVKhYYrTWyNjhVtxaTiWP6f1bCxRHDcYmF
transaction
104c718536c1761021c69a92c527725f3b254c9e9e87c553234abdda7ca9453e
spent
true